CVE-2023-50572 allows attackers to trigger OutofMemory (OOM) errors in jline-groovy v3.24.1. Learn about the impact, technical details, and mitigation steps.
A detailed overview of CVE-2023-50572 highlighting the vulnerability, impact, technical details, and mitigation steps.
Understanding CVE-2023-50572
This section provides insights into the critical information related to CVE-2023-50572.
What is CVE-2023-50572?
The vulnerability identified as CVE-2023-50572 is present in the component GroovyEngine.execute of jline-groovy v3.24.1. It can be exploited by attackers to trigger an OutofMemory (OOM) error.
The Impact of CVE-2023-50572
CVE-2023-50572 allows attackers to potentially cause denial of service by inducing an OOM error in the affected system.
Technical Details of CVE-2023-50572
Delve deeper into the technical aspects of CVE-2023-50572 to understand its implications.
Vulnerability Description
The vulnerability resides in GroovyEngine.execute of jline-groovy v3.24.1, enabling malicious actors to exploit it for launching OOM errors.
Affected Systems and Versions
All instances utilizing jline-groovy v3.24.1 are susceptible to this vulnerability, making them prone to OOM attacks.
Exploitation Mechanism
Attackers can exploit this vulnerability by executing specific code through GroovyEngine.execute, leading to resource exhaustion and OOM errors.
Mitigation and Prevention
Learn about the necessary steps to mitigate and prevent the exploitation of CVE-2023-50572.
Immediate Steps to Take
Implementing strict input validation and monitoring resource usage can help mitigate the risk of OOM errors due to this vulnerability.
Long-Term Security Practices
Enhancing security protocols, conducting regular vulnerability assessments, and staying updated with security patches are crucial for long-term protection.
Patching and Updates
Ensure timely installation of security patches and updates for jline-groovy v3.24.1 to eliminate the vulnerability and fortify system defenses.